Property tax in La Quinte

38.31%

municipal rate on buildings, set in 2025 · up since 2023

Median for towns of its size band: 35.81%.

In 2024, La Quinte collected 311 k€ in property and residence taxes, or 37% of its revenue.

Debt

475

per inhabitant at end of 2024 · 381 k€ in total

Towns of its size: €476 per inhabitant · 3.1 times less than in 2018

Outstanding debt and gross savings: OFGL, main budget. The number of years is the debt-repayment capacity, debt divided by gross savings.
